Freeze The Cookies
These cookies are freezer-friendly! Freezing the cookies will help them last longer. Freeze the cookies for up to six months.
To freeze them, place them on a baking sheet in a single layer. (Add some parchment paper to the baking sheet first). Then freeze the cookies for an hour or two. Once they are completely frozen, remove the cookies and put them in a freezer-safe resealable food storage bag.


M&M Cookies
SERVINGS
Equipment
- Baking Tray
Ingredients
- ½ cup butter softened
- 1 cup brown sugar packed
- ½ cup granulated sugar
- 2 eggs
- 1 tbsp vanilla extract
- 2½ cups all purpose flour
- ½ tsp baking soda
Instructions
- Mix the sugars and butter until creamy.
- Combine your eggs and vanilla extract.
- Mix in your flour and baking soda until you have a thick dough.
- Fold in your M&M’s.
- Form your dough into golf ball sized balls, lightly press them down and bake for 10-12 minutes.
